Transaction 66aae75425206384e61e2b1011279a715a84bfdc285533f9b3fee24b53d392aa
1 Input
1 Output
-
66aae75425206384e61e2b1011279a715a84bfdc285533f9b3fee24b53d392aa:0
- value
- 1288761
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 533cdd3a3274ef9f2afd82d5d30e837272b212f1 OP_EQUAL
- address
- 39H8vP8JRzRD2yB4fyXARfUmbmMCpuP5xi